    Justice SA Bobde will take oath as next CJI on November 18

    Justice Sharad Arvind Bobde has been appointed as the next Chief Justice of India by President Ram Nath Kovind and will take oath on November 18. Justice Bobde will succeed Chief Justice Ranjan Gogoi. Justice Gogoi, sworn in as Chief Justice on 3 October 2018, will retire on November 17.

    CJI Ranjan Gogoi recommends Justice SA Bobde as his successor

    Chief Justice of India Ranjan Gogoi will retire on November 17 and as per tradition, he has recommended his immediate successor - Justice SA Bobde. Justice Bobde is number 2 in seniority after Justice Gogoi and is a former Chief Justice of the Madhya Pradesh High Court.
